Dependent limiting factors affect populations by leading to a decline in population when essential resources are limited or when predation increases. This cause and effect relationship is crucial to understanding population dynamics. When a population encounters limiting factors such as a low food supply or insufficient space, the impact on the population depends on its density. Large populations may experience a decline due to increased competition for these scarce resources, whereas smaller populations might be less affected initially. Moreover, in predator-prey relationships, an increase in the prey population can lead to an increase in the predator population. Conversely, a decrease in the prey can cause the predator population to decline, showcasing how the prey population can be a limiting factor.
